Web23 sep. 2024 · Checks from the state or local government agencies will expire according to state law. So, how long a state tax refund check is good for will vary from state to state, but generally it’s 6 months to a year. If you have an expired state tax refund check, you should contact the state and request a new check. flush fridge water line

USC payroll stale dated checks checks are valid for 90 days after they are issued. After that time, they become “stale-dated” and move from the payroll bank account to the State of California-mandated escheat account. green flag with blue sphere
